The area of a trampoline is 480 cm. Lengtht of one parallel is 24 cm.the distance between the parallel sides is 8 cm.find the lenght of other parallel?​

One of the parallel sides =24cm

Let the length of the other parallel sides be 'x′cm

Also, area of the trapezium =480 cm^2

Distance between the parallel sides =8cm

∴ Area of a trapezium = 1/2×(a+b)×h

∴480= 1/2 ×(24+x)×8

⇒480=96+4x

⇒480−96=4x

⇒4x=384

⇒x= 384/4

=96cm

Thus the length of the other parallel side is 96cm.
